Level/ Type | Code | Display Name | Code System | Designations | Description |
---|
0‑L | AC | AC | TimingEvent | | before meal (from lat. ante cibus) |
0‑L | ACD | ACD | TimingEvent | | before lunch (from lat. ante cibus diurnus) |
0‑L | ACM | ACM | TimingEvent | | before breakfast (from lat. ante cibus matutinus) |
0‑L | ACV | ACV | TimingEvent | | before dinner (from lat. ante cibus vespertinus) |
0‑S | C | C | TimingEvent | | meal (from lat. ante cibus) |
1‑L | CD | CD | TimingEvent | | lunch (from lat. cibus diurnus) |
1‑L | CM | CM | TimingEvent | | breakfast (from lat. cibus matutinus) |
1‑L | CV | CV | TimingEvent | | dinner (from lat. cibus vespertinus) |
0‑L | HS | HS | TimingEvent | | Prior to beginning a regular period of extended sleep (this would exclude naps). Note that this might occur at different times of day depending on a person's regular sleep schedule. |
0‑L | IC | IC | TimingEvent | | between meals (from lat. inter cibus) |
0‑L | ICD | ICD | TimingEvent | | between lunch and dinner |
0‑L | ICM | ICM | TimingEvent | | between breakfast and lunch |
0‑L | ICV | ICV | TimingEvent | | between dinner and the hour of sleep |
0‑L | PC | PC | TimingEvent | | after meal (from lat. post cibus) |
0‑L | PCD | PCD | TimingEvent | | after lunch (from lat. post cibus diurnus) |
0‑L | PCM | PCM | TimingEvent | | after breakfast (from lat. post cibus matutinus) |
0‑L | PCV | PCV | TimingEvent | | after dinner (from lat. post cibus vespertinus) |
0‑L | WAKE | WAKE | TimingEvent | | Upon waking up from a regular period of sleep, in order to start regular activities (this would exclude waking up from a nap or temporarily waking up during a period of sleep) |
0‑L | NOC | NOC | 2.16.840.1.113883.3.1937.99.61.48.5.1 | | During a regular period of extended sleep (from lat. nocte). This would exclude naps). Note that this might occur at different times of day depending on a person's regular sleep schedule. |
